Analysts at MKM partners see opportunity in PowerShares DB Agriculture ETF (NYSE: DBA).

"Agricultural commodities are oversold from short- and intermediate-term time horizons after a significant correction from September's highs," said analyst Katie Stockton.

She views the correction as a counter-trend which may be short lived.

"We think downside momentum will alleviate, with potential support at the 40-week (200-day) moving average, allowing the MACD indicator to remain above zero in a sign of strength. Initial resistance is at the September high, although the bullish reversal targeted approximately $32, based on Fibonacci ratios," added Stockton.
